What is Emergency Roofing?

First, let's clear up what emergency roofing means. It's not always a full roof replacement. Think of it as roof first aid. The main goal is stabilization—stopping the immediate damage to prevent a bigger, more expensive problem inside your home.

A real roofing emergency has two key parts: water is actively entering your home, and it threatens your safety or property. This includes a large hole from a fallen tree, major shingle loss exposing the plywood, or a sudden, heavy leak soaking your ceiling. Minor drips on a dry day? Those are important, but they can often wait for regular business hours. If water is pouring in, that's when you call for emergency roof repair.

Understanding Emergency Roofing Costs

We believe in being upfront about costs. Emergency services are different from a scheduled repair. Here's a basic breakdown:

  • Call-Out / Dispatch Fee: For after-hours, weekend, or immediate response, there is typically a fee to mobilize a crew. This covers the cost of getting our team and equipment to your home promptly. In Bellefonte, this usually ranges from $150 to $300, depending on the time.
  • Emergency Roof Tarping: This is our most common emergency service. We securely cover the damaged area with heavy-duty tarps to stop water intrusion. Costs are often calculated per square foot of tarp used and the complexity of the job. For a standard-sized damaged section, you might expect $200 to $500 for the tarping service itself.
  • After-Hours Premium: Work performed late at night or on holidays may have a higher labor rate.
  • Insurance: If the damage is from a sudden storm or a fallen tree, your homeowner's insurance will likely cover the emergency stabilization costs, including tarping. We can provide detailed photos and reports for your claim. The permanent repair or replacement is handled separately with your insurance adjuster.

What to Do (and NOT Do) While You Wait

Your safety is the most important thing. Here's a simple checklist while you wait for our crew:

DO:

  • Move valuable furniture and electronics away from the leak.
  • Place buckets or bins to catch water.
  • Mop up water on floors to prevent slips.
  • Turn off electricity to affected areas if it's safe to do so.
  • Take photos of the damage for your insurance company.

DO NOT:

  • Do not climb onto your roof. A damaged or wet roof is extremely dangerous.
  • Do not attempt permanent repairs yourself.
  • Do not ignore signs of structural sagging. If the ceiling is bowing, evacuate the area.

Bellefonte Permits and the Repair Process

For emergency tarping, no permit is needed. It's a temporary protective measure. However, once we move to the permanent repair or full replacement, Bellefonte and New Castle County require building permits. This ensures the work meets local building codes, which is especially important for wind resistance in our coastal area. We handle the entire permit process for you. After the work is complete, a county inspector will visit to approve it. If your damage is severe and involves the roof's structure, we may recommend a structural engineer's assessment, which is often required by both the building department and your insurance.
